Compare analysis

Badge shorthand is where users start not where the engine should stop

NSF 53 and 58 are useful because they help users frame the category, but the shorthand becomes misleading when it replaces exact model review.

The compare page fixes that by attaching the shorthand to actual products and claim records. That way the user sees what kind of system carries the standard, what the ownership model looks like, and why the badge alone is not the whole story.

This is also the safest commercial posture for a YMYL-adjacent product question because it keeps the claim record visible.

  • Badge shorthand is a starting point.
  • Model-level claim review is the real work.
  • A compare page can answer the query without oversimplifying it.
Compare analysis

53 and 58 usually map to different product expectations

In practice the user often wants to know what system class usually sits behind the shorthand.

A 53-driven lane often surfaces carbon or other non-RO systems that stay simpler in ownership. A 58-driven lane often surfaces RO systems that ask more of the household. That does not make one badge better. It makes them different commercial paths.

Showing that difference with real examples is more helpful than a bare standards explainer.

  • 53 often aligns with simpler systems.
  • 58 often aligns with RO ownership.
  • The right badge still depends on the route and the exact model.
